Google's Sycamore: A Leap Towards Quantum Supremacy

In October 2019, Google made a groundbreaking announcement its achievement with Sycamore, a specialized revolutionary computing Quantum scalability device. This historic event marked a significant milestone in quantum computing, pushing the boundaries of what's possible. Sycamore demonstrated the ability to perform a complex calculation in just 200 seconds, a task that would take classical computers an estimated 10,000 years. This remarkable feat has been widely recognized as evidence of "quantum supremacy," where quantum computers demonstrably outperform their classical counterparts.

Moreover, Google's Sycamore boasts 53 superconducting qubits, the fundamental building blocks of quantum computation. These qubits are capable of existing in a state that is both 0 and 1 at the same time, allowing for parallel processing and exponentially faster calculations. While still in its early stages, Sycamore's success ignites immense excitement and anticipation for the future of quantum computing, promising transformative applications across a multitude of industries.
